Ashutosh Bajpai

Software Engineer

Bengaluru, Karnataka, India2 yrs 11 mos experience
Most Likely To SwitchAI ML Practitioner

Key Highlights

  • Expert in full-stack development with a focus on AI.
  • Proven ability to scale applications into microservices.
  • Strong problem-solving skills with a creative approach.
Stackforce AI infers this person is a Full-Stack Developer specializing in AI and Fintech solutions.

Contact

Skills

Core Skills

Node.jsReactArtificial Intelligence (ai)Productivity ToolsPythonSoftware DevelopmentMicroservices ArchitectureFull-stack Development

Other Skills

Agent-to-Agent communicationAmazon EC2Amazon S3Amazon Web Services (AWS)Azure DevOpsCSSCUDACascading Style Sheets (CSS)DockerDocumentationElectronExpress.jsFlaskHigh-Level DesignHuggingFace

About

I'm a full-stack developer who's spent the last couple of years building apps that don't just work—they work well. From frontend finesse with React and SaaS to backend logic in Node.js, Python, and wrangling SQL/NoSQL databases, I’ve gotten my hands dirty across the stack and loved every bit of it. Lately, I've taken a deep dive into the wild world of Generative and Agentic AI—working with tools like OpenAI, LangChain, LangGraph, and vector databases to build systems that can think (sort of), adapt, and even create. It’s been a thrilling ride that’s pushed me to think beyond code and into the realms of reasoning, autonomy, and the future of tech. I'm here for the big problems, clever solutions, and the occasional AI-induced existential crisis. As a competitive coder, I have an innate sense of wonder and resulting inquisitiveness due to which I am naturally drawn to solving problems and puzzles. Additionally, I find the process really enjoyable before coming up with a conclusive solution. I have a calm, upbeat attitude and am open to new challenges since I see them as opportunities to develop my potential and broaden my skill set. As a full-stack web developer, I hunt for areas to polish my creative skills. I have extensive experience in HTML, CSS, JavaScript, and various open-source frameworks such as NodeJS, ExpressJS, ReactJS, and MongoDB. I am skilled in the use of these frameworks to develop web applications. All in all, I have a proven ability to develop strong relationships across cultures and to provide decisive team leadership in a fast-paced environment. Strong problem solving ability, good communication skills, and planning strategically can be considered some of my core skills. My aim is to have a holistic and satisfactory work experience through which I wish to consciously contribute towards the progress of the community and projects I am part of.

Experience

2 yrs 11 mos
Total Experience
2 yrs 11 mos
Average Tenure
2 yrs 11 mos
Current Experience

Deloitte

4 roles

Senior Developer - 2

Promoted

Jun 2025Present · 1 yr · Bengaluru, Karnataka, India · On-site

  • 🛠️ Project 1: Making Life Easier (Because We Deserve It)
  • Mission: Build a tool powered by LLMs that saves Developers, QAs, PMs, and BAs from the soul-draining task of typing and thinking too much.
  • Building a productivity booster that plugs into Azure DevOps and uses LLMs to cut down manual work—less typing, more doing.
  • Think smart ticket summaries, auto-generated documentation, intelligent insights—LLMs doing the heavy lifting.
  • Tech stack in action: React, Node.js, Python, Flask, and Amazon S3 (because someone’s got to store all that genius).
  • Basically bridging the massive gap between project management tools and actual intelligence.
  • Goal? Make the whole dev cycle less “ugh” and more “oooh.”
  • 🤖 Project 2: Enter the Agents (Agentic AI Madness)
  • Mission: Build a next-gen Agentic AI system that can actually think, reason, collaborate—and maybe take over some boring parts of your job.
  • Designing a multi-agent system where a squad of AI agents cooperates (or argues) to fulfill user requests.
  • Each agent taps into MCP (Model Context Protocols) and speaks A2A (Agent-to-Agent)—yes, they talk behind your back, but for your own good.
  • Using multiple MCP servers as tools—basically turning the agents into your personal team of problem-solvers with unlimited coffee.
  • Continuously staying on top of the latest AI drops—because this field moves fast and I love chasing it.
  • Building something that feels like magic, but runs on Python, frameworks such as LangChain and LangGraph, LLMs, and a fair bit of wild experimentation.
ReactNode.jsPythonFlaskAmazon S3

Senior Developer - I

Jul 2023Jun 2025 · 1 yr 11 mos · Bengaluru, Karnataka, India · On-site

  • What started as a summer internship turned into something way bigger (hello, full-time!).
  • 💼 Transition to Full-Time – Senior Developer 1:
  • The MVP we built was a hit—so we scaled it into a full-blown financial application (bonus: I love math and money 💸).
  • Took our monolith-ish app and expanded it to 5 microservices—because one service is never enough when things get real.
  • Dug deeper into all the existing tech—Node.js, React, TypeORM, MySQL etc.—leveling up from "I know this" to "I really know this".
  • Added cron jobs to schedule tasks like a boss—turns out, time-based automation is both powerful and oddly satisfying.
  • Handled more complex business logic —the kind that makes spreadsheets cry. Team size grew, complexity grew, stakes grew—but so did my confidence and love for building impactful systems.
  • ⚙️ More Recently (last year’s rabbit hole):
  • Built a Generative AI RAG chatbot—because why not make bots that actually know stuff?
  • Designed for domain-specific QnA based on an internal knowledge base—less hallucination, more relevance.
  • Engineered a hybrid retrieval system using Python, HuggingFace, and Mixedbread embedding models.
  • Used Milvus as the vector store, BGE re-rankers, and played around with BM25, TF-IDF, FAISS, etc.—because one retriever is never enough.
  • Tweaked LLM outputs with Prompt Engineering.
Node.jsReactTypeORMMySQL

Software Engineer Intern

Jan 2023Jul 2023 · 6 mos · Bengaluru, Karnataka, India · On-site

  • Got my hands dirty with Node.js, Express.js, and TypeORM—the backend trio that taught me how to think in APIs and architecture.
  • Dived into the frontend world with React, CSS, and Sass—learned how to make things look good and actually work.
  • Dabbled in microservice architecture—enough to be dangerous (in a good way).
  • Built a snappy, reactive internal site used by top-tier folks—no pressure, just execs clicking around my code.
  • Collaborated in a full-stack squad of 15—devs, QAs, PMs, BAs, and designers. Learned a ton, asked a lot of questions, and somehow didn’t break prod.
Node.jsExpress.jsTypeORMReactCSSSass+1

Summer Intern

May 2022Aug 2022 · 3 mos · Bengaluru, Karnataka, India

  • I had the opportunity to work as a Product Engineer Intern at Deloitte India, where I took on a variety of responsibilities that helped me grow both technically and professionally:
  • Gained a solid understanding of the product development lifecycle—from concept to deployment.
  • Translated architectural designs into clean, efficient code, following established coding standards and best practices.
  • Built a slick software installer using Electron—because nothing says “pro dev” like apps you can actually install.
  • Explored Server-Sent Events (SSE) to enable real-time updates—without melting the server.
  • Made the system tray dynamic and interactive, showcasing live updates—because why settle for boring icons?
  • Documented my work thoroughly, conducted technical research, and collaborated with project leads across different locations to keep everything on track.
ElectronServer-Sent Events (SSE)

Education

The LNM Institute of Information Technology

Bachelor of Technology - BTech

Jan 2019Jan 2023

Delhi Public School, Gwalior

High School Diploma — I to XII

Stackforce found 100+ more professionals with Node.js & React

Explore similar profiles based on matching skills and experience